City Park is a beautiful and spacious area to bring ur dogs for a great change of scenery and exercise. But please do remember to keep ur curious pet on a leash for two important reasons. One, it's the law, Two, for the safety of ur pet. Coyotes have been spotted quite often in this area and news reports that a handful of small pets that were off leash have been killed by the coyotes. Also, please do not let ur dog cool off in the waters of City Park. Just recently (Oct, 2015) a pet dog narrowly escaped the formidable jaws of a very large alligator who resides, along with several of his comrades, in the waters of City Park. I wouldn't even allow my dog to sneak a drink from the edge of the water in fear of the worst. So please be careful!!! Thank u!!!

City Park runs north to south. The north side of I-10 contains an abandoned golf course (the south side of Filmore, between Marconi and Wisner). Very few people. Lots of space for dogs.
